He has accomplished a lot in KC. He made Chiefs football relevant when it wasn't. He helped make us competitive year after year. The fact that the sky is falling because we are having one bad season when we made the playoffs last year shows how much he helped change the expectations of Chiefs fans. Before he came, it was just excepted that we sucked. If he were to get fired today, he would be leaving the Chiefs in a much better position than when he got here.
All that being said, it is time for him to go. He has not won a Super Bowl or been competitive in the playoffs and it is time for the Chiefs to go in a different direction. I still think he should stay on as the President as he has great business savvy. |
